Output 6070837378f335053ea70ba57a91cf2f98bab3167ce3aa6600aa4ffe669418f3:0

value
4440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d909a995b3c7217d3ce3f2f654bce4c5ffdbf63b OP_EQUAL
address
3MUc8Xe7uWaCbDuh6C4i1nJS4FkksXJPQY
transaction
6070837378f335053ea70ba57a91cf2f98bab3167ce3aa6600aa4ffe669418f3
confirmations
336989
spent
true